After an original foreword from Andreas Musolff setting the stage of the book, Crises We Live By offers a series of case studies that highlight different ways of conceptualizing and speaking about crisis, above all metaphorically. Its title echoes Lakoff and Johnson’s famous Metaphors We Live By (1980) and speaks to the unprecedented awareness of the theme of crisis and its conceptualization that has emerged in contemporary media and discourse. The book makes an innovative contribution to crisis studies and to Cognitive Metaphor Theory (CMT) by extending its historical reach back to antiquity and by adopting a transdisciplinary approach that takes into account the specific cultural context and framing of each metaphor for crisis.
